POLICY IN ACTION

There are a number of existing international and national frameworks (conventions, programs, agreements, protocols, and more) that guide or commit parties to manage, protect, and conserve coastal blue carbon ecosystems. Many existing policies, strategies, and management approaches that address coastal and marine ecosystems, forests, or vegetation communities, also contribute to protecting coastal blue carbon ecosystems.
